Minutes — Management Meeting, Orvath Holdings

Present: Keld, Mirra, Tovan. Agenda: retirement of the Fennick product line. Decision: production ceases end of Q2; spares supported 18 months. Keld to draft customer notices; Mirra to reassign the Dalhurst team. Tooling to be sold or scrapped by year end. Board approval requested at next session. One item follows for board eyes only.

internal memo for kaduf-tawip: Raldorox Logistics plans to lower the Sorix list price by 50 percent in July.

☐ Step 5 — Contrast audit sign-off key. Support team: the Luminsk accessibility audit results are signed before publication so customers can verify them. At the ceremony, confirm the audit report covers all Brightpane dashboard themes at WCAG-equivalent thresholds, then witness the signing on the offline machine. Log the fingerprint in the ceremony binder and seal the backup card in the fire safe. On the binder's final line, write the recovery passphrase shown below.

recovery phrase for fajeg-kawep: druix-gorius-briax-ulaeth-fraox-lammir-pelox-jormir-pelwyn-julir

TerraTally's field-survey app supports a fully offline capture mode for enumerators working in low-connectivity regions such as the Varn Highlands pilot. Survey payloads are encrypted at rest on the device and queued for sync; the local keystore is sealed after 15 minutes of inactivity. If a reviewer needs to unseal a test device, the keystore accepts the standard recovery flow. The passphrase for the audit sandbox is below.

unlock words, tawef-hahag: frawyn-fraax-drudor